您尚未登录。

楼主 # 2023-09-22 11:09:03

guoqingshan6
会员
注册时间: 2023-09-22
已发帖子: 2
积分: 2

F1C100S裸机启动慢

F1C100S裸机,SPI flash启动,exec大约2.4M,用来做七寸仪表,图片比较多。

boot启动时读取exec再跳转到exec正常显示主界面需要7~8秒。困扰已久。

哪位大佬指点一下,不胜感激!!!

离线

#1 2023-09-22 15:22:33

shaoxi2010
会员
注册时间: 2019-06-13
已发帖子: 367
积分: 316

Re: F1C100S裸机启动慢

确认下cache开了没,spi速度如何,CPU频率多少

离线

#2 2023-09-22 16:25:49

novice
会员
注册时间: 2019-07-26
已发帖子: 112
积分: 93

Re: F1C100S裸机启动慢

把图片等资源跟代码分离,采用延迟加载方式,需要用到的时候才去加载到RAM。先把固件程序加载到RAM并EXEC,然后在用到图片的时候再读取到RAM中缓冲起来。

离线

#3 2023-09-22 17:28:00

506826164@qq.com
会员
注册时间: 2022-08-07
已发帖子: 46
积分: 71

Re: F1C100S裸机启动慢

打开cache,spi速度调到100M,优化下spi读速,可达20多M/s,实测拷贝16M数据也才不到0.7s

离线

页脚

工信部备案:粤ICP备20025096号 Powered by FluxBB

感谢为中文互联网持续输出优质内容的各位老铁们。 QQ: 516333132, 微信(wechat): whycan_cn (哇酷网/挖坑网/填坑网) service@whycan.cn